FAQ
Do I Need 240V Power
You don’t always need 240V, but it changes what you can do. For light sheet metal and trim work you can get by on 110V, but 240V gives you higher amperage and steadier performance for thicker plate and longer cuts. Check each machine’s specs and use a dedicated circuit with the recommended amperage, and if you plan to cut structural steel regularly, plan for 240V.
What Air Supply Should I Use
Use dry, filtered air at the pressure the manufacturer recommends and a compressor that can keep up with the flow rate during continuous cutting. Moisture or low CFM will shorten consumables and cause poor arcs, so add an inline dryer or water trap if your compressor spits water.
A built-in regulator and gauge make setup easier, but verify pressure and steady flow before you start cutting.
How Do I Get Cleaner Cuts And Longer Consumables
Match your amperage, air pressure, and travel speed to the metal you’re cutting and keep a consistent torch standoff; pilot-arc models and post-flow settings reduce tip wear and make starts cleaner. Lift the torch slightly after striking when cutting thicker stock to protect tips, keep consumables and the torch nozzle clean, and practice steady speed and angle—small technique tweaks make a big difference in finish and consumable life.
